Description

It is Melbourne, it is now. A desperate group, with no faith in mainstream politics, has embarked on a program of urban disruption. Their guerilla tactics create havoc within the well-oiled machine of the city. Now they face the prospect of taking their actions to a new level of danger. Ever brave, do they have what it takes to become Crazy Brave? This is a fiercely passionate story about the collision between great ideals and human frailty. It is told with dizzying momentum and piercing wit by the winner of four major literary awards. (2 women, 4 men.)
